How many hours is the Auto Train from Virginia to Florida?

Ticket Options and Travel Time Keep in mind that bringing a vehicle—which is required for all passengers—is an additional charge. The nonstop trip takes just over 17 hours, slightly longer than the time it would take to drive the 850 miles without stopping (and without traffic). The train departs daily.

Riding the Rails: A First-Hand Look at Amtrak Auto Train's Dining and Service. Amtrak's Auto Train travels the rails of the southeastern U.S. on an 855-mile journey between Lorton, VA and Sanford, FL. Traveling in both directions daily, each train carries a maximum of 650 passengers and 330 cars.

Pack your car like your suitcase. But be sure to bring acarry-on bag for your trip. The Auto Train has no checked baggage service and you will not have access your car during the journey.

Cost To Ship Your Car By Train as well as Orlando. Amtrak's Auto Train service has the following one-way fares: Standard Vehicle: $208 per vehicle. Extended vehicle: $239 per vehicle.

Otherwise, once the train leaves the station, no other passengers or vehicles board or depart the train. When fully booked, the Auto Train holds 650 passengers and 330 vehicles in 18 passenger cars and 33 auto rack cars.

You transport your vehicle from one location to another, but instead of paying a car shipping company to deliver it via truck, you put your car on a train and ride along with it. And yes, the passenger ticket is mandatory. You can't ship the car if you don't take the train as well.

Baggage on the Auto Train Auto Train does not offer checked baggage service, but you may pack baggage inside your vehicle (you may not access your vehicle in route). Each traveler is allowed two carry-on bags.

Being on the lower level is indeed closer to the restrooms, and you'll have less foot traffic going by. There will be less sway, but more noise from the track, since you're closer to the track. The view will be better from the upper level and you must be on the upper level to pass from one car to the next.
